Transaction 886b82657c35b8a79e358600c96262179cc80676294aba0cf1a538660f1e4633
1 Input
1 Output
-
886b82657c35b8a79e358600c96262179cc80676294aba0cf1a538660f1e4633:0
- value
- 2144482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6475777e2e0a7d15b3b6eae69abf324ab1b14a48 OP_EQUAL
- address
- 3ArCDTh3rWXz1rUZJPJ4ZdJ6XrssdGA1PU